What is WordPress DNS?

DNS or Domain Name System lets you connect to websites by translating human-readable domain names into IP addresses.

When you enter a website URL (like wpbeginner.com) in your browser, DNS translates it into a unique ID of the server where the site is stored (like an IP address 192.124.249.166) and helps point your device in the right direction.

A domain name and its matching IP address are called DNS records.

When running a WordPress website, it’s important to understand how these records work and properly configure DNS.

Let’s look at how DNS works and what goes on in the background when you visit a website.

How Does DNS Work?

You can think of DNS as a phone directory for the internet where you’ll find directions to all the websites.

You can easily understand how DNS works by following these steps:

  • Let’s say you type www.wpbeginner.com in your browser and hit the Enter button. Immediately, a quick search will take place to see if you’ve visited the site previously. If there is a DNS record found in your computer’s DNS cache, then you’ll be taken to the site directly.
  • If there is no DNS record, then a query is sent to the DNS server. This is usually your internet service provider’s server or the domain host’s resolving nameserver.
  • If the record is not cached on the resolving nameserver, then they’re forwarded to the ‘root nameservers.’ These are servers around the world responsible for storing DNS data.
  • Once the DNS record is found in the root nameservers, it is cached by your computer. They are then located, and a connection is established between the server where your site is stored. You can now view www.wpbeginner.com on your screen.

Some of these records include:

  • Address Record or A Record – It directs domains and subdomains to an IP address.
  • CNAME – Short for Canonical Name Record, this record points one domain or subdomain to another domain name.
  • MX (Mail Exchanger) Record – The main exchanger directs emails to a specific server that handles emails for your domain.
  • TXT Records – It offers descriptive domain information in text format to other services, like Google Search Console.

How to Change Domain Nameservers

Domain Nameservers are special types of servers that keep all the DNS records of your domain name. Its purpose is to provide the DNS information to anyone requesting it.

You can access the nameserver for your website through the WordPress hosting service or domain name registrar. Each nameserver will have its own address and can store records of multiple websites.

Edit nameservers settings in Bluehost

Do note that the nameserver address may vary depending on your hosting provider or domain registration service.

For example, if you’re using Bluehost, then the nameservers will look like this:

NS2.bluehost.com
NS1.bluehost.com

Usually, there are 2 main reasons for changing the nameservers.

First, you’re switching to a new web hosting service. Second, you need to add a web application firewall (WAF) like Sucuri or Cloudflare.

If you’re moving your WordPress website to a new hosting provider, then it’s essential to change the nameserver information. This way, your domain is pointed towards the new hosting location.

Besides that, implementing a firewall to your site using a WordPress WAF plugin will also require changing the nameservers. That’s because WAF plugins will protect your website from cyberattacks by blocking them at the DNS level.

How to Change MX Records for WordPress Site

MX or Mail Exchange records tell the internet servers where to send email coming to and from your website domain name.

You’ll need to change the MX records to create a business email address with your domain name.

For example, let’s say you want to create a professional email address using Google Workspace with your domain name (name@mywebsite.com). You’ll need to change the MX records and route all your emails through Gmail servers.

Another situation where you’d need to update or add MX records is while using an SMTP provider to send WordPress emails. An SMTP service improves email deliverability and ensures your emails don’t end up in spam.

How to Clear DNS Cache from Your Computer

Have you ever been asked to flush the DNS cache on your computer?

A DNS cache is like an address book that contains all the IP addresses of each website you have visited. However, the DNS cache information can get outdated and lead to multiple DNS-related issues on your WordPress site.

Flushing or clearing the DNS cache can solve a lot of these issues. It allows your computer to gather fresh DNS information and update the cache.

Now, the steps for flushing DNS cache vary for Windows, Mac, and Chrome. For instance, in Windows, you’ll need to open the Command Prompt tool and type the following command. Mac users can do this in the Terminal app.

ipconfig /flushdns

1. DNS Server Not Responding

One of the most common WordPress errors users come across is the ‘DNS server not responding’ issue.

Preview of the DNS server not responding error

This error means that your browser is unable to establish a connection with the servers that are hosting the website. It occurs when the DNS provider is unavailable, a firewall issue, or internet connectivity problems.

To fix the ‘DNS server not responding’ error, you can check your internet connection and ensure it’s working properly. Other than that, you can also try turning off the firewall or antivirus software on your computer.

Flushing or clearing the DNS cache on your system also helps fix this error. To learn more, please see our guide on how to fix the DNS server not responding error in WordPress.

2. DNS_PROBE_FINISHED_NXDOMAIN Error

The DNS_PROBE_FINISHED_NXDOMAIN error is a Google Chrome error message that appears when the browser cannot locate the website you’re trying to view.

DNS probe finished nxdomain error

The error occurs when the DNS cannot find or connect to the website’s IP address. As a result, the browser assumes that the website doesn’t exist.

You will find the same issue in other browsers, like Mozilla Firefox, Microsoft Edge, and Safari. However, the DNS error will look different.

To fix this issue, you can start by clearing your computer’s browser cache and DNS cache. You can also try using Google’s public DNS servers and check your computer’s host files.

    • Jiří Vaněk says

      If you change the DNS server from one provider to another, always make sure that you have the same records on the new DNS servers as on the original ones. That is, assuming you need them. Many people make the mistake of changing DNS servers and then find that they had set MX records for mail on the original DNS and they are missing them on the new DNS. After changing the DNS servers, their mail will stop working. So it is important to make sure that the new DNS servers are not missing any records that are in active use, as there is a risk that something will stop working correctly.
